Great tips! I'm new to growing roses and wanted to know if Holly Tone fertilizer is good for roses? Thanks
Hi Octavia, the Holly tone fertilizer is NPK: 4-3-4 vs the Rose tone that is 4-3-2. So it looks like Holly tone has more potassium in it compared to Rose tone. You can use it on the roses but maybe add it a little less during the flowering season. It is a good fertilizer to add in time for winter because it will help harden the canes to prepare the plant for winter hardiness. Hope this helps!

Great, informative information. How often do you spray your roses with kelp?
Honestly, it helps if you do it once in 2-4 weeks. I usually do it once in 4 weeks but if I get time to do it sooner then it would help even more.

Can alfalfa meal be used on new roses? I have several small own root this sprig, should I wait until next spring?
Yes, it can definitely be used with new roses. As it’s a little late in the season, I would hold off on using it right now. I recommend using it in spring. For now, you can do the foliar spray with kelp.
